Topics of LPIC-1 Linux Administrator , 101-500 Exam
To know course content so that aspirants can prepare for exam is a must. LPIC-1, 101-500 exam will include following topics :
1. System Architecture
Change between runlevels / boot targets including single user mode.
Awareness of Upstart.
Awareness of acpid.
Understanding of SysVinit and systemd.
Determine and configure hardware settings
Boot the system
Demonstrate knowledge of the boot sequence from BIOS/UEFI to boot completion.
Set the default runlevel or boot target.
Properly terminate processes.
Differentiate between the various types of mass storage devices.
Provide common commands to the boot loader and options to the kernel at boot time.
Enable and disable integrated peripherals.
Tools and utilities to list various hardware information (e.g. lsusb, lspci, etc.).
Shutdown and reboot from the command line.
Check boot events in the log files.
Change runlevels / boot targets and shutdown or reboot system
Conceptual understanding of sysfs, udev and dbus.
Determine hardware resources for devices.
Tools and utilities to manipulate USB devices.
Alert users before switching runlevels / boot targets or other major system events.
2. Linux Installation and Package Management
Understand common elements virtual machines in an IaaS cloud, such as computing instances, block storage and networking.
Awareness of cloud-init.
Install and configure a boot loader such as GRUB Legacy.
Interact with the boot loader.
Identify the typical locations of system libraries.
Tailor the design to the intended use of the system.
Awareness of dnf.
Ensure the /boot partition conforms to the hardware architecture requirements for booting.
Allocate filesystems and swap space to separate partitions or disks.
Use RPM and YUM package management
Load shared libraries.
Providing alternative boot locations and backup boot options.
Knowledge of basic features of LVM.
Obtain information on RPM packages such as version, status, dependencies, integrity and signatures.
Linux as a virtualization guest
Determine what files a package provides, as well as find which package a specific file comes from.
Understand unique properties of a Linux system which have to changed when a system is cloned or used as a template.
Find packages containing specific files or libraries which may or may not be installed.
Identify shared libraries.
Perform basic configuration changes for GRUB 2.
Awareness of apt.
Install, upgrade and uninstall Debian binary packages.
Understand Linux extensions which integrate Linux with a virtualization product.
Manage shared libraries
Install a boot manager
Install, re-install, upgrade and remove packages using RPM, YUM and Zypper.
Use Debian package management
Obtain package information like version, content, dependencies, package integrity and installation status (whether or not the package is installed).
Understand how system images are used to deploy virtual machines, cloud instances and containers.
Understand the general concept of virtual machines and containers.
Design hard disk layout
3. GNU and Unix Commands
Use and modify the shell environment including defining, referencing and exporting environment variables.
Use regular expressions to delete, change and substitute text.
Understand the differences between basic and extended regular expressions.
Use regular expression tools to perform searches through a filesystem or file content.
Change the priority of a running process.
Use and edit command history.
Configure the standard editor.
Remove files and directories recursively.
Work on the command line
Use simple and advanced wildcard specifications in commands.
Use single shell commands and one line command sequences to perform basic tasks on the command line.
Modify process execution priorities
Know the default priority of a job that is created.
Insert, edit, delete, copy and find text in vi.
Use streams, pipes and redirects
Awareness of Emacs, nano and vim.
Send output to both stdout and a file.
Process text streams using filters
Copy multiple files and directories recursively.
Run jobs in the foreground and background.
Create, monitor and kill processes
Navigate a document using vi.
Perform basic file management
Using find to locate and act on files based on type, size, or time.
Send signals to processes.
Invoke commands inside and outside the defined path.
Copy, move and remove files and directories individually.
Basic file editing
Redirecting standard input, standard output and standard error.
Understand and use vi modes.
Create simple regular expressions containing several notational elements.
Select and sort processes for display.
Signal a program to continue running after logout.
Pipe the output of one command to the input of another command.
Use the output of one command as arguments to another command.
Understand the concepts of special characters, character classes, quantifiers and anchors.
Search text files using regular expressions
Run a program with higher or lower priority than the default.
Usage of tar, cpio and dd.
Monitor active processes.
Send text files and output streams through text utility filters to modify the output using standard UNIX commands found in the GNU textutils package.
4. Devices, Linux Filesystems, Filesystem Hierarchy Standard
Manage MBR and GPT partition tables
ext2/ext3/ext4
Control mounting and unmounting of filesystems
Awareness of systemd mount units.
Use of labels and UUIDs for identifying and mounting file systems.
Configure filesystem mounting on bootup.
Use links to support system administration tasks
Manually mount and unmount filesystems.
Use various mkfs commands to create various filesystems such as:
Find files and commands on a Linux system.
Manage access permissions on regular and special files as well as directories.
Manage file permissions and ownership
Find system files and place files in the correct location
Create partitions and filesystems
Create and change hard and symbolic links
Copying versus linking files.
Configure user mountable removable filesystems.
exFAT
Basic feature knowledge of Btrfs, including multi-device filesystems, compression and subvolumes.
Identify hard and/or soft links.
Monitor free space and inodes.
Verify the integrity of filesystems.
Repair simple filesystem problems.
Maintain the integrity of filesystems
Know the location and purpose of important file and directories as defined in the FHS.
Use the group field to grant file access to group members.
Know how to change the file creation mask.
XFS
Use access modes such as suid, sgid and the sticky bit to maintain security.
Understand the correct locations of files under the FHS.
Create links.
VFAT

Lpi 101-500 Deutsch Exam Syllabus Topics:
| Section | Weight | Objectives |
|---|---|---|
| Topic 1: System Architecture | 13% | - Change runlevels / boot targets and shutdown or reboot system - Determine and configure hardware settings - Boot the system |
| Topic 2: Linux Installation and Package Management | 25% | - Install a boot manager - Design hard disk layout - Manage shared libraries - Use RPM and YUM package management - Use Debian package management |
| Topic 3: Devices, Linux Filesystems, Filesystem Hierarchy Standard | 19% | - Manage file permissions and ownership - Control mounting and unmounting of filesystems - Create and change hard and symbolic links - Maintain filesystem integrity - Find system files and place files in correct locations - Create partitions and filesystems |
| Topic 4: GNU and Unix Commands | 43% | - Work on the command line - Process text streams using filters - Modify process execution priorities - Perform basic file management - Create, monitor and kill processes - Search text files using regular expressions - Use streams, pipes and redirects |
